A lens on liberation: Photographing women's place in public life

Summary

The "Cities 4 Women" photo competition in Nepal showcases how women inhabit and enliven public spaces, highlighting their central role in urban life and claiming space through daily acts.

Key Points
  • The "Cities 4 Women" project organized a photo competition highlighting women's presence in Nepal's public spaces.
  • The project is led by Nepal's Ministry of Urban Development with support from the EU and Finland, implemented by UNOPS, UN-Habitat, and Cities Alliance.
  • Photographs demonstrate that public spaces are performed and shaped by people, particularly women, beyond mere physical infrastructure.
  • The images assert photography as a political and democratic act that affirms the existence and value of everyday moments and spaces, emphasizing women's freedom and right to public life.
